Background:
2008-: Adjunct Associate Professor at the University of Agder in Industrial IT
2003-: Senior Engineer Xstrata Nickel, Kristiansand
1999-2002: PhD at Telemark University College / NTNU Cybernetics
1997-1999: MSc at Telemark University College, Technology

Lectures/Supervision:
Supervises MAS302 Bachelor projects and MAS500 Master projects in the company Xstrata Nickel, Kristiansand
MT-602 Advanced Control and Robotics (PhD Level) and MAS400 Industrial IT (Master Level)
